Bell Helicopter reduces 206L performance upgrade price

July 15, 2010  By Carey Fredericks

July 15, 2010, Fort Worth, Tx. - Bell Helicopter announced today the expansion of performance capabilities to its line of 206L single-engine helicopters with performance upgrade offerings to customers at a reduced price.


Bell has spent the past year listening to customer feedback and evaluating the performance of this product line and as a result reduced the price for its 206L1+ and 206L3+ Performance Plus Upgrade Kits.

“Our goal is to offer all Bell operators with supplemental product offerings that not only improve the performance of the aircraft, but are both affordable and cost-effective as well. We have reduced the price of this upgrade kit to ensure our customers can maintain the lowest operating cost possible and continue to get more out of their aircraft on each and every mission flown,” said Danny Maldonado, senior vice president customer support and chief services officer.

Introduced late last year, the performance plus upgrade kit provides extended life for continuous operation on Bell 206L1 and 206L3 helicopters.  Long-time customer Air-Evac Lifeteam partnered with Bell Helicopter in kit development and was the first to install the performance upgrade on their aircraft.

Based on the proven design and performance of the Bell 206L4, the  206L1+ and 206L3+ performance plus programs enhance aircraft performance and reliability and increase operational efficiencies by reducing direct operating costs, increasing payload capacity and the transmission takeoff power rating, standardizing fleet configurations, and streamlining spare parts procurement.

Every part of the performance plus upgrade kit is currently in production.

“We are committed to researching and developing new upgrade offerings that expand the performance capabilities of Bell aircraft and meet our customers’ mission requirements,” said Maldonado. “The 206L1+ and 206L3+ performance plus kits are just one example of Bell’s continual effort to bring greater value to our customers through improvements to our helicopters.”

Bell 206L1 and 206L3 helicopters have been flying for more than 30 years, setting the performance standard for the single-turbine light helicopters. Today, over 1,000 of these dependable Bell products are flying multiple missions in over 60 countries around the world.
